Diskussion zum Artikel "Einführung in MQL5 (Teil 31): Beherrschung der API- und WebRequest-Funktion in MQL5 (V)"

 

Neuer Artikel Einführung in MQL5 (Teil 31): Beherrschung der API- und WebRequest-Funktion in MQL5 (V) :

Erfahren Sie, wie Sie mit WebRequest und externen API-Aufrufen aktuelle Kerzendaten abrufen, jeden Wert in einen verwendbaren Typ umwandeln und die Informationen übersichtlich in einem Tabellenformat speichern können. Dieser Schritt bildet die Grundlage für die Erstellung eines Indikators, der die Daten im Kerzenformat visualisiert.

In den vorherigen Artikeln haben wir die Grundlagen der API und der WebRequest-Funktion in MQL5 behandelt. Ich habe Ihnen gezeigt, wie man eine Anfrage an einen Server sendet, eine Antwort erhält und die Serverantwort analysiert, um wichtige Informationen zu erhalten. Im vorherigen Artikel haben wir die Kerzendaten der letzten fünf Tageskerzen von BTCUSDT über die Binance-API abgerufen. Wir haben auch besprochen, wie man zusammenhängende Daten in separate Arrays klassifiziert, z. B. Eröffnungs-, Höchst-, Tiefst- und Schlusskurse. Mit diesen organisierten Daten können Sie sowohl Expert Advisors als auch Indikatoren erstellen.

In diesem Artikel gehen wir noch einen Schritt weiter und arbeiten an einem komplexeren Projekt. Nachdem wir die Antwort des Servers analysiert haben, extrahieren wir die entscheidenden Kerzendaten aus den letzten zehn 30-Minuten-Kerzen von BTCUSDT. Aber es geht nicht nur darum, die Daten abzurufen. In diesem Artikel wird die Grundlage dafür gelegt, wie man einen Indikator erstellt, der die Daten im Kerzenformat visualisiert. Wir werden zunächst die Kerzeninformationen sammeln, sortieren und in einer Datei speichern, bevor wir einen nutzerdefinierten Indikator erstellen, der diese Datei liest und die gespeicherten Kerzendetails verwendet, um die Kerzen sofort im Chart anzuzeigen, da Indikatoren die WebRequest-Funktion nicht direkt in Echtzeit verwenden können. Mit dieser Methode können wir die API-Daten im MetaTrader 5 als echtes Chart sehen.


Autor: ALGOYIN LTD